温馨提示×

反引号如何与其他符号组合使用

小樊
41
2025-10-26 19:33:14
栏目: 编程语言

反引号(`)在编程和标记语言中有多种用途,它可以与其他符号组合使用以实现不同的功能。以下是一些常见的组合及其用法:

在Markdown中

  1. 代码块

    • 使用三个反引号(```)来创建一个代码块。
      这里是代码
  2. 内联代码

    • 使用单个反引号()将文本括起来,使其显示为内联代码。 这是一段内联代码`
  3. 斜体或粗体

    • 反引号可以与星号(*)或下划线(_)组合使用来创建斜体或粗体文本。
      • 斜体:*这是斜体文本*
      • 粗体:**这是粗体文本**

在编程语言中

  1. 模板字符串

    • 在JavaScript等语言中,反引号用于创建模板字符串,可以嵌入表达式。
      let name = "Alice";
      console.log(`Hello, ${name}!`);
      
  2. 注释

    • 在某些语言中,反引号可以用于注释,但这不是标准做法,具体取决于语言规范。
  3. 特殊字符转义

    • 反引号有时用于转义特殊字符,尤其是在正则表达式中。
      let regex = /`special character`/;
      

在Shell脚本中

  1. 命令替换

    • 反引号用于执行命令并将其结果赋值给变量。
      current_date=`date`
      echo $current_date
      
  2. 组合命令

    • 反引号可以与管道符(|)和其他控制结构结合使用。
      ls -l | grep `^d`
      

注意事项

  • 不同的编程语言和环境对反引号的支持和使用方式可能有所不同。
  • 在使用反引号时,要确保它们不会与其他符号产生歧义或冲突。
  • 在Markdown中,三个反引号通常用于代码块,而单个反引号用于内联代码。

总之,反引号是一个非常有用的符号,能够增强文本的可读性和功能性。根据具体的应用场景选择合适的组合方式即可。

0